Even Mild Brain Injuries Significantly Elevate Long-Term Work Disability Risk

A comprehensive analysis published in the journal Neurology reveals a sobering reality for traumatic brain injury survivors: the severity of the initial injury matters far less than previously understood when predicting employment outcomes. Researchers discovered that individuals across the entire spectrum of traumatic brain injury—from mild concussions to severe cases—face substantially elevated risks of work disability extending up to five years post-injury.

The findings challenge conventional assumptions that only severe traumatic brain injuries carry meaningful consequences for workforce participation. Medical professionals and policymakers have long focused resources and rehabilitation efforts primarily on severe cases, potentially overlooking the cumulative burden placed on workers recovering from milder injuries. This study suggests a more nuanced understanding is necessary to address the full scope of post-injury employment challenges.

Understanding the Research Scope

The Neurology study examined employment trajectories for traumatic brain injury patients across multiple injury severity classifications. Rather than treating traumatic brain injury as a monolithic category, researchers stratified their analysis to capture outcomes for mild, moderate, and severe cases. This granular approach revealed consistent patterns: regardless of where an individual's injury fell on the severity spectrum, the likelihood of qualifying for work disability increased meaningfully compared to matched control populations without such injuries.

The five-year follow-up window proved particularly significant. While initial hospitalization and acute recovery phases receive substantial clinical attention, the extended timeline captured in this research illuminates the persistent nature of employment barriers. Workers who appeared to recover adequately during early rehabilitation phases continued experiencing obstacles to returning to their pre-injury employment status years later.

The Unexpected Role of Injury Severity

Perhaps the most striking aspect of these findings involves the relative consistency of disability risk across severity categories. Medical intuition might suggest that mild traumatic brain injuries—commonly referred to as concussions—would produce negligible long-term employment effects. However, the data contradicts this assumption. Individuals with mild injuries demonstrated substantially elevated disability qualification rates that approached, and in some cases matched, outcomes observed in moderate and severe injury groups.

This pattern suggests that factors beyond immediate neurological damage influence employment outcomes. Cognitive difficulties, persistent headaches, balance problems, mood changes, and other post-concussion symptoms may accumulate in ways that substantially impair workplace function, even when structural brain damage appears minimal on imaging studies. The subjective experience of recovery, combined with employer accommodations and individual coping capacity, likely plays a more substantial role than clinicians have previously recognized.

Implications for Workplace and Medical Communities

The research carries significant implications across multiple sectors. Employers may need to reconsider their approach to workers returning from brain injuries of any severity. Standard return-to-work protocols designed primarily for severe cases may inadequately address the needs of employees recovering from mild or moderate injuries. Gradual return-to-work programs, flexible scheduling, and modified job duties might prove essential even for workers with seemingly minor injuries.

Healthcare providers face parallel challenges. Neurologists, primary care physicians, and rehabilitation specialists must communicate more effectively with patients about realistic employment timelines. The five-year window identified in this research suggests that recovery expectations should extend far beyond the typical six-week or three-month benchmarks often cited in clinical practice. Patients require honest discussions about potential long-term employment consequences, regardless of their injury classification.

Important Methodological Considerations

Researchers emphasized that their analysis demonstrates association rather than causation. While the data clearly shows that traumatic brain injury correlates with increased work disability qualification, the mechanisms driving this relationship remain incompletely understood. Multiple factors could contribute to the observed pattern, including:

  • Direct neurological effects of brain injury on cognitive function and decision-making
  • Psychological consequences including depression, anxiety, or post-traumatic stress
  • Physical complications such as chronic pain or sleep disturbances
  • Employer discrimination or reluctance to accommodate workers with brain injury histories
  • Individual decisions to pursue disability benefits rather than continue struggling in the workplace
  • Pre-existing vulnerabilities that both increase injury risk and compromise employment stability

Understanding these contributing mechanisms requires additional research specifically designed to trace causal pathways. Future studies should incorporate detailed neuropsychological testing, employer interviews, and longitudinal tracking of workplace accommodations to clarify which factors most substantially influence employment outcomes.
